Large substations have energy storage functions
Substation batteries are large-scale energy storage units installed within electrical substations. Their primary purpose is to supply backup power during outages, support grid regulation, and ensure continuous operation of protective systems. The first battery, Volta's cell, was developed in 1800. A substation energy storage system (ESS) is a grid-side solution deployed at or adjacent to electrical substations to enhance power quality, improve load management, and increase overall grid resilience. Does the industrial and commercial energy storage cabinet have other functions
Industrial and commercial energy storage systems are mainly used in commercial and industrial buildings to improve energy efficiency and reduce energy costs. Used to smooth load peaks and valleys, provide backup power, support power quality management, etc. They store energy from renewable sources like solar and wind and release it during peak demand, optimizing energy utilization. What is a base-type energy storage cabinet?
Base-type energy storage cabinets are typically used for industrial and large-scale applications, providing robust and high-capacity storage solutions. What are photovoltaic energy storage cabinets?
Photovoltaic energy storage cabinets are designed specifically to store energy generated from solar panels, integrating seamlessly with photovoltaic systems.
